There are many things you can do to take care of your smile at home. Here some basics to remember.

First, your dental care starts with good dental hygiene. Brush your teeth twice a day, for two minutes each time. Use a soft-bristled toothbrush and gentle pressure to produce short, tooth-wide strokes that gently remove debris and plaque from your teeth. Hard bristles or harsh pressure create problems for your teeth by damaging gums and enamel.

It is easiest to brush your teeth well when you have a fully functioning, fresh toothbrush.  Toothbrushes only last 3-4 months, even if they appear “fine.” Make sure you are replacing your toothbrush sooner if it appears frayed or worn.

When buying a new toothbrush, choose one with the ADA Seal of Acceptance on the packaging. This guarantees you are getting a quality product that won’t injure your mouth, if used properly.

Remember to floss or use another interdental cleaners once a day. This should only take about 2-3 minutes, and it will be time well spent. Make sure to only use products specifically designed for this process and approved by the ADA. Using other objects, such as a generic toothpick, can cause damage to your teeth and gums.

Support your dental hygiene with regular visits to your dentist. This will make sure you are on track, and that your teeth are getting as clean as possible.
